Can I block someone?

IF YOU ARE RECEIVING HARASSING AND THREATENING TEXTS OR CALLS AND YOU BELIEVE YOU ARE IN PHYSICAL DANGER, CONTACT YOUR LOCAL LAW ENFORCEMENT IMMEDIATELY.

Using our service for abusive behavior is explicitly against our terms and conditions and anyone caught doing it can get their account disabled immediately.

If you are NOT using Pinger, and you'd like to block a Pinger user:

The easiest and fastest way to block someone is to text "STOP" to their number without the quotes or anything else in the content of the message. We will reply back to you with a message asking you to confirm. This will completely block their texts AND calls.

If you block someone by mistake, you'll need our help to undo the block.  Submit a request and once we verify that you really are the blocker and you want to undo the block, we'll take care of it for you.

IMPORTANT NOTE: Make sure you have no signature along with your message or this will not work.

 

If you ARE using Pinger and would like to block someone:

Press and hold the tile for that contact. When it appears, press the red X on the tile. You will be asked if you would like to delete or block that person. When you do this you will block them from texting AND calling you. This will block contacts who are both using Pinger, and not using Pinger (texting you from a regular number).
